**Key Ceremony Checklist — Item 7: Consent Banner Rollout (Lumenfold)**

Before we flip the banner live for all Lumenfold regions, double-check that the signing quorum from the Tuesday ceremony is recorded and that Marisol has countersigned the rollout ticket. Don't skip the dry run on staging — last time the opt-out toggle cached weirdly. Once verified, the recovery passphrase goes directly below this item.

strongbox words: druvan-lamys-eliius-jorax-istox-soreth-ulays-gilix-ralix-oliiel-norwyn-casvan-praius

**Key ceremony — step 7 (UserCore split)**

Confirm both quorum holders from the Brindlewick team are present. Verify the sealed envelope for the UserCore extraction keys is intact before the monolith's user module cutover begins. Do not proceed if the Tallgrove signer is absent. Log start time in the ceremony ledger. Once witnesses sign, unseal using the passphrase that follows.

unlock words, yajof-tagug: caseth-kelmir-druael-tamion-rusath-sorael-quenion-julath-ralael-joreth-wendor-holius-gormir

## Configuration

Brannock detects encoding of uploaded text files via the sniffrune module. Plugin authors can override detection order with ENCODING_PRIORITY (comma-separated). Files above 50 MB skip full-buffer sniffing; only the first 64 KB is sampled. Detection telemetry posts to the Marleth ingest endpoint, which needs an auth value. Put that credential in your env file on the next line.

secret setting of tajof-bahif: COURIER_KEY3=65d

Before publishing the Gridlewick crossword generator release, verify that puzzle seeds regenerate identically across platforms and that the clue-bank cache invalidates cleanly. Support should spot-check three archived puzzles for layout parity. Confirm the shipped artifact matches the signed candidate by comparing against the build token recorded below.

session token of yahap-fafop = htk9_f6aa94135